In a landmark study analyzing over 330,000 indexable web pages, search researchers confirmed that search engines index and rank AI-assisted content at virtually the same rates as manually authored articles. Google's official documentation explicitly confirms that automation is not against search policies, provided it serves human readers rather than manipulating search algorithms.

What Google actually ranks is not determined by who—or what—typed the words. The algorithm evaluates whether a page delivers immediate intent fulfillment, verified source accuracy, and structural clarity.
When search crawlers parse a page, they score it against three non-negotiable quality signals:
- Information Gain: Does the article offer fresh perspectives, unique data, or structured synthesis beyond existing search results?
- E-E-A-T Compliance: Does the domain demonstrate Experience, Expertise, Authoritativeness, and Trustworthiness through proper citation and author context?
- User Engagement Signals: Do visitors satisfy their query without bouncing back to the search results page?
- Google evaluates content quality and intent fulfillment, not the method of production.
- Scaled publishing fails when it produces generic, low-effort carbon copies.
- Ranking requires clear structure, real external references, and semantic depth.
The Difference Between Scaled Value and Scaled Spam
Google updated its search quality guidelines to explicitly target "scaled content abuse"—the practice of generating hundreds of thin pages designed solely to capture long-tail search terms.
Understanding this distinction is critical when evaluating automated blogging systems.
When automated workflows simply spin top-ranking search engine results pages (SERPs), they create generic noise. Algorithms flag this pattern using recognition models like SpamBrain, which identify repetitive phrasing and missing citations.
Assuming that high publishing volume alone drives organic growth. Publishing dozens of generic articles per week without internal structure or unique insights triggers spam filters rather than ranking boosts.
How Search Algorithms Evaluate Automated Text
Modern search engines do not look for an "AI signature." Instead, they evaluate structural completeness.
A high-ranking article must answer the primary search intent within the first 150 words. If a user lands on a page searching for a direct technical answer, delaying that answer behind several paragraphs of introductory fluff causes immediate user drop-off.

Why Scalable Automated Blogging Fails Without Context
The reason why scalable automated blogging fails without proper context comes down to semantic coherence.
When software generates text without understanding site architecture, it creates disconnected island pages. These pages drain your crawl budget without contributing to overall domain authority.
To build true topical authority, every published post must fulfill a specific role in your site map:
- Pillar Pages: Broad overviews of high-level industry topics.
- Cluster Articles: Deep dives into specific long-tail questions that link back to the primary pillar.
- Supporting Assets: Tactical guides, comparison charts, and case studies.
When your automated publishing pipeline respects this hierarchy, search engines index new pages faster and award higher initial SERP positions.
